                                 Media and Information Literacy and


                                        Digital Literacy of Thailand



                    Regarding the Media and Information Literacy survey with population of 12,374

            people, the 3 key competencies have an average score that including 73.0 points in

            “Access”, 66.8 points in “Evaluate” and 66.5 points in “Create”. An average score

            of 3 elements are 68.1 point or ranked into intermediate class that can explained,

            Thai people can appropriately use and consume the information from media in daily
            life.

                    Although Thais have ranking in intermediate class, there are few elements of

            competence  that  ranked  in  basic  level  that  is  “Evaluate  and  authenticate

            information of content” skill. So, the risk of fake news consumption and persuasion

            to illegal activity will rise higher. For improvement to the advance level, Government

            and local community must create an environment that supporting the daily life

            activity and leaning atmosphere.
                    And result of the Digital Literacy survey that shown, citizens of Thailand have

            average score 64.5 points or ranked into Basic class that can explained, they have

            technology  usage  skill  in  basic  level.  With  the  basic  skill  and  knowledge,  the

            possibility  of  illegal  behavior  because  lack  of  knowledge  that  include  ethical

            knowledge, legal knowledge and security knowledge. According to survey status, the
            public sector must collaborate with private sector and citizens to improving digital

            competence for creating innovation and transforming to digital citizenships.
